A data-driven comparison of housing, groceries, transportation, taxes, job market and more. See which city gives you more for your money.
| Category | Jacksonville, FL | Colorado Springs, CO |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Overall Cost Index | 96 | 101 | 5.2% more |
| Housing | 98 | 110 | 12.2% more |
| Median 1BR Rent | $1,300 | $1,350 | 3.8% more |
| Median Home Price | $310,000 | $400,000 | 29.0% more |
| Groceries | 97 | 98 | ~Same |
| Transportation | 98 | 98 | ~Same |
| Healthcare | 92 | 100 | 8.7% more |
| Utilities | 102 | 92 | 9.8% less |
| Tax Type | Jacksonville, FL | Colorado Springs, CO |
|---|---|---|
| State Income Tax | None (0%) | 4.40% |
| State Sales Tax | 6.00% | 2.90% |
| Avg Property Tax Rate | 0.80% | 0.49% |
| Estate / Inheritance Tax | None | None |
